> >>>>> Global VCMDQ pages provide a VM wide view of all VCMDQs, while the
> >>>>> VINTF pages expose a logical view local to a given VINTF. Although real
> >>>>> hardware may support multiple VINTFs, the kernel currently exposes a
> >>>>> single VINTF per VM.
> >>>>>
> >>>>> The kernel provides an mmap offset for the VINTF Page0 region during
> >>>>> vIOMMU allocation. However, the logical-to-physical association
> between
> >>>>> VCMDQs and a VINTF is only established after HW_QUEUE allocation.
> Prior
> >>>>> to that, the mapped Page0 does not back any real VCMDQ state.
> >>>>>
> >>>>> When VINTF is enabled, mmap the kernel provided Page0 region and
> >>>>> unmap it when VINTF is disabled. This prepares the VINTF mapping
> >>>>> in advance of subsequent patches that add VCMDQ allocation support.

Yes, this could use better documentation. I can clarify the model in the
commit message and code comments.
One option we discussed earlier to avoid the confusion was to restrict
usage to the "VINTF logical VCMDQ" interface and return an error if the
guest accesses the "Global VCMDQ registers".
However, since this is still MMIO space, the thinking was that it may be
better to allow the access even if it is effectively non-functional, rather
than making the behaviour unpredictable.

IIUC, in the current Linux implementation VCMDQ does not replace the
standard SMMU CMDQ from the guest perspective. This is also why we do
not expose the HYP_OWN bit to the guest.
When HYP_OWN is not set, guest still uses the normal SMMU CMDQ.
CMDQ is only used as a fast-path for a small set of invalidation commands
that can be sent directly to the host hardware.
See:
static bool tegra241_guest_vcmdq_supports_cmd(struct arm_smmu_cmdq_ent *ent)
{
switch (ent->opcode) {
case CMDQ_OP_TLBI_NH_ASID:
case CMDQ_OP_TLBI_NH_VA:
case CMDQ_OP_ATC_INV:
return true;
default:
return false;
}
}
So VCMDQ is not a replacement for the SMMU CMDQ in the guest. It is
only used to accelerate these invalidation commands.
